WebJan 25, 2024 · Reporting Tax Fraud Under the IRS Whistleblower Program. The IRS Whistleblower Office only handles whistleblower cases, which should tell a taxpayer how serious the agency is when it comes to the evasion or underpayment of taxes. Of course, this does not mean that all reports of tax fraud will be investigated. WebIf you have information regarding IRS fraud, you could be rewarded for reporting it. In general, if your information substantially assists the IRS in a successful tax enforcement action you will receive 15-30 percent of collected proceeds in the event the IRS recovers an amount in excess of $2 million, under the IRS whistleblower law.

WebMar 9, 2024 · What steps should the preparer take to notify the IRS of the likelihood of fraud or abuse? If you suspect or know of an individual or company that is not complying with the tax laws, you may report this activity by completing Form 3949-A PDF.
